   Dynamic analysis of PCM-controlled coupled-inductor superbuck converter   [View]

 Author(s)   Jari LEPPÄAHO, Juha HUUSARI, Teuvo SUNTIO 
 Abstract   The paper investigates the dynamic effects the coupled-inductor technique creates in a superbuck converter. The results are compared to the corresponding discrete-inductor converter. It is well known that the ripple current in an inductor can be significantly reduced by using coupled inductors. The investigations show that the transient dynamics of the converter is substantially reduced by the application of the coupled-inductor technique compared to the corresponding discrete-inductor converter due to the appearance of a resonant right-half-plane zero pair. The theoretical findings are validated by experimental evidence.
